Не нравятся результаты поиска? Попробуйте другой поиск!
DLE FAQ » Все вопросы » Ламерские вопросы » Как сделать нормальный переход по ссылкам?

Как сделать нормальный переход по ссылкам?


     03.12.2018    Все вопросы » Ламерские вопросы    1110

вопрос
В корневой папке есть некая папка, которая называется "lk", в ней "index.php", который встраивается в шаблон "account.tpl". Ссылка "site.ru/?do=account" (сделана через engine.php) через файл ".htaccess" заменена на "site.ru/account". Внутри "index.php" есть ссылка на файл "info.php" (тоже лежит в папке "lk"). Как сделать, чтобы страница "info.php" была доступна по ссылке "site.ru/account/info"?

Ответа пока нет


4 комментария

Wolf_TMB
Юзер

Wolf_TMB - 4 декабря 2018 14:55 -

Нет, тогда этот файл открывается не внутри шаблона, а новой страницей

Sander
PHP-developer

Sander - 4 декабря 2018 15:13 -

RewriteRule ^account/info(/?)+$ /lk/info.php [L]

SanDev.pro - мой блог.

Telegram: @sandev
Skype: Sander8804

Wolf_TMB
Юзер

Wolf_TMB - 4 декабря 2018 16:33 -

Нет, тогда этот файл открывается не внутри шаблона, а новой страницей

Flash
Эксперт

Flash - 5 декабря 2018 18:32 -

В index.php

if (!empty($_GET['info']))
     require 'info.php';

Теперь должен работать адрес
site.ru/?do=account&info=1
По примеру уже существующего правила для "site.ru/account" в htaccess добавляем новое, чтобы этот адрес открывался по "site.ru/account/info"

Чтобы комментировать - войдите или зарегистрируйтесь на сайте

Похожие вопросы

наверх